Divide the following polynomials using synthetic division, then place the answer in the proper location on the grid. Write answe

r in descending powers of x. (x3 - 2x2 - 1) ( x - 1)

To solve using synthetic division:

Draw an upside down division symbol (I did the best I can given the format). Place the constant of x - 1 (1) on the outside, and the coefficients of x³ - 2x² - 1 on the inside, like so:      

   | x³   x²   x¹   x⁰
1 | 1   -2    0   -1   
   |         
   |___________

Next, bring down the first coefficient.

    | x³   x²   x¹   x⁰
  1| 1   -2    0   -1   
    |         
    |___________ 
      1

Multiply the number on the outside of the symbol (1) by the coefficient you've just brought down (1). Place that number under the next coefficient to the right.

    | x³   x²   x¹   x⁰
  1| 1   -2    0   -1    
    |       1   
    |___________ 
      1

Add the new number (1) to the coefficient above it (-2) and place that number directly underneath it.

    | x³   x²   x¹   x⁰
  1| 1   -2    0   -1    
    |       1   
    |___________ 
      1   -1

Continue this process until you've run out of numbers to multiply.

    | x³   x²   x¹   x⁰
  1| 1   -2    0   -1    
    |       1   -1   -1
    |___________ 
      1   -1   -1   -2

The resulting numbers are coefficients. The first three are part of the quotient, and the last one is part of the remainder. The remainder becomes the last coefficient (-2) over the divisor (x - 1).

Answer:
(x³ - 2x² - 1) / (x - 1) = x² - x - 1 + -2/x - 1

Given a triangle with 3 angles that sum to 180o, can the lengths of the sides be determined? Explain.
amm1812
No.  For example, the angles of every equilateral triangle ... whether its sides
are 1 nanometer, 1 inch, 1 mile, or 1 light-year long ... are always 60 degrees
each.  The angles alone may reveal the <u>ratios</u> of the sides, but they tell nothing
about the actual length of any of the sides.
